AcidSitter are Polish-Japanese neo-psychonauts who explore the broad trend of psychedelia with rock’n’roll passion and stoner punk energy. They play a mixture of psych rock and garage rock with a modern twist.

The new single is another announcement of AcidSitter’s new album after »Doomscroller’s Blues« and »Psychopomp« (both produced by Maciek Cieślak from the legendary Polish band Ścianka). The premiere is planned for autumn this year.
The cover of the single was once again prepared by Croatian artist Lord Čardak (Čardak Studios).
AcidSitter debuted with the single »Sweat Dreams«, which was released by the Irish label Fuzzed Up & Astromoon Records. In 2023, they released their first album »Make Acid Great Again« released by Interstellar Smoke Records. The album received rave reviews, and their concerts attracted crowds of fans.
They played in Lithuania, Latvia, Estonia, Finland, Poland, Slovakia, Croatia, the Netherlands, Germany and the Czech Republic. They could be heard at the Bearstone Festival (Croatia), Helsinki Psych Fest, Red Smoke Festival and Soulstone Gathering in Poland, as well as at concerts with King Buffalo and Karkara. In 2025 they were invited for the first edition of Music Week Poland, a showcase festival in Warsaw.
AcidSitter is:
Filip Franczak – Bass (Fraktale, Tumbling Walls, Kaseciarz)
Rafał Klimczak – Vocals, Guitar, Synths (NEAL, Neal Cassady)
Tetsuya Nara – Guitar, Backing Vocals (Tumbling Walls)
Tomek Głuc – Drums, Handsonic (Neal Cassady, Nucleon)
